Critical Raw Materials Act (Proposed Regulation COM(2023) 192)
EU Regulation (EU) 2024/1252 (Critical Raw Materials Act), in force 23 May 2024, establishing a framework for a secure and sustainable supply of critical raw materials: strategic and critical raw materials lists; 2030 Union benchmarks (extraction 10 percent, processing 40 percent, recycling 25 percent, single third country no more than 65 percent); Strategic Projects and accelerated permitting; national exploration programmes; supply monitoring and stress testing; company risk preparedness; strategic stocks and joint purchasing; circularity and recycling (incl permanent magnets); sustainability schemes; and the European Critical Raw Materials Board.

Framework Domains (8)
CRMA: Benchmarks and Supply Diversification
| Code | Title |
|---|---|
| CRMA-Art.5 | Benchmarks and supply diversification (2030) |
CRMA: Circularity and Recycling
| Code | Title |
|---|---|
| CRMA-Art.26 | National measures on circularity |
| CRMA-Art.27 | Recovery of critical raw materials from extractive waste |
| CRMA-Art.28 | Recyclability of permanent magnets |
| CRMA-Art.29 | Recycled content of permanent magnets |
CRMA: Exploration, Monitoring and Risk Preparedness
| Code | Title |
|---|---|
| CRMA-Art.19 | National exploration programmes |
| CRMA-Art.20 | Monitoring and stress testing |
| CRMA-Art.24 | Company risk preparedness |
CRMA: Governance
| Code | Title |
|---|---|
| CRMA-Art.35 | European Critical Raw Materials Board |
CRMA: Scope and Raw Materials Lists
| Code | Title |
|---|---|
| CRMA-Art.1 | Subject matter and objectives |
| CRMA-Art.3 | List of strategic raw materials |
| CRMA-Art.4 | List of critical raw materials |
CRMA: Strategic Projects and Permitting
| Code | Title |
|---|---|
| CRMA-Art.11 | Duration of the permit-granting process |
| CRMA-Art.12 | Environmental assessments and authorisations |
| CRMA-Art.17 | Facilitating offtake agreements |
| CRMA-Art.6 | Criteria for recognition of Strategic Projects |
| CRMA-Art.7 | Application and recognition of Strategic Projects |
CRMA: Strategic Stocks and Joint Purchasing
| Code | Title |
|---|---|
| CRMA-Art.22 | Reporting of strategic stocks |
| CRMA-Art.23 | Coordination of strategic stocks |
| CRMA-Art.25 | Joint purchasing |
CRMA: Sustainability and Conformity
| Code | Title |
|---|---|
| CRMA-Art.30 | Recognised sustainability schemes |
| CRMA-Art.33 | Conformity and market surveillance |
